Top Innova Storylines from the 2025 Music City Open

Finding our Rhythm at the Music City Open

It wasn’t our flashiest weekend, but Team Innova held steady in Tennessee. Eveliina stayed at the top of the field with a near-1000-rated event, Kat kept her Top 10 streak alive, and Jen Allen found success by sticking fairways.


Eveliina, Just Off the Podium

Eveliina Salonen finished in 4th with a strong 999-rated performance. That is the highest-ever event rating to miss a DGPT podium.

Kat Course Record… Briefly

Kat Mertsch has gone four-for-four on Top 10s this season. At last weekend’s Music City Open, she briefly set the course record at -9 in round two, before it was overtaken by Kristin Lätt later that day.

Jennifer Allen Finds the Fairways

Jen’s clean driving set her up for a T10 finish at her first DGPT event of 2025.
